Trim was a housewife and had lived in Elkhart since 1939. She belonged to the Bible Baptist Church and Sr. Citizens Organization in Elkhart.
She is survived by her husband, Ward Trim of the home; son, Harold Abbott, Tyrone; daughters, Ruth Ann Edwards, Colcord (sic. Concord) and Erma Jean Robison, Siloam Springs, Ark.; 10 grandchildren and 17 great grandchildren.
Services will be held, Wednesday, Feb. 16, 1994, 2:30 p.m. at the Harrell Chapel/Funeral Home, Elkhart, the Rev. Sherman Raines and Rev. Glenn Conaway officiating. Interment will be in the Elkhart Cemetery, under the direction of the Harrell Funeral Home/Chapel Elkhart.
Published in the Guymon Daily Herald, Thurs., March 17, 1994, p. 19.
